How to Choose the Right Christian Gift for a New Job
When shopping for Christian Gift Ideas for Someone Starting a New Job, think about how they’ll use the item during their daily routine. A gift for an office worker may be different from something for a teacher, nurse, commuter, or remote employee. The most appreciated gifts are the ones that feel thoughtful, not generic.
Look for items that support confidence and calm: a devotional for workplace encouragement, a desk cross, a scripture mug, a planner, or a small Bible they can keep nearby. If the person is new to a team or workplace culture, gifts that are subtle and elegant often fit best because they offer encouragement without feeling overly personal for the office.
Match the Gift to Their Work Style
Practical gifts work especially well for a fresh start. A Bible cover, journal, notepad set, pen set, or desk accessory can be used every day. For someone who travels or commutes, a travel mug, pocket New Testament, or bookmark set may be more useful than décor. For a desk-based role, inspirational plaques, a lamp, or a calendar can bring a steady sense of peace and focus.
Budget Considerations for Faith-Based Job Gifts
You do not need to spend a lot to make a gift meaningful. Smaller gifts like bookmarks, pens, note pads, phone stands, or a simple cross necklace can still feel personal when paired with a handwritten note. Mid-range options such as journals, mugs, planners, and devotional books are ideal if you want something both useful and encouraging.
If you’re building a gift bundle, combine a few low-cost items instead of choosing one larger piece. For example, a mug, pen, and devotional can create a complete encouragement set for a first week on the job. That approach also makes it easier to tailor the gift to their taste and the nature of their new role.
Personalization Tips That Make the Gift Memorable
Personal touches make Christian gifts feel especially meaningful. A journal can be paired with a note about specific prayers for their new position. A bracelet, cross, or keepsake can be given with a verse card that speaks to courage, wisdom, or peace. Even a simple item becomes more thoughtful when you include a message about God’s guidance in this new season.
If the person values privacy, choose subtle faith-based details like scripture on an object they can keep at their desk or in a bag. If they enjoy visible reminders of faith, consider wall art, a desk sign, or a verse plaque. These choices can encourage them throughout the workday while still feeling tasteful and professional.
Last-Minute Buying Advice
Need a gift quickly? Focus on items with broad appeal and fast delivery options. Best bets include scripture mugs, pens, bookmarks, pocket-sized Bibles, notepads, desk signs, and devotional books. These are easy to gift, easy to use, and simple to pair with a card.
For last-minute gifting, presentation matters. Place the item in a gift bag with tissue paper and add a short handwritten note that says you’re praying for wisdom, confidence, and peace in the new job. That small touch turns a practical purchase into a sincere encouragement gift.
